A judge in Louisiana was kicked off the bench for repeatedly showing up hammered to court (full article here).
Repeatedly showing up drunk? showing up to court sloshed out of your skull ONCE isn't enough to get you removed from the bench? You have to do it more than once?!?!
"Doggett claimed that since he was re-elected after his alcoholism was made public, his constituents were aware of his problem and did not care.
But the high court said a judge can be disciplined for violating the code of office, "even if his constituency condones such behavior."
The courtroom can be kind of a boring place. I would bet that having a few (dozen) drinks would bring the excitement level up a bit. Of course the voters in this district didn't mind that their judge was drunk on the job, going to court must have been a party.
"District Judge Monty L. Doggett issued arrest warrants when he was too drunk to read them, was sometimes so intoxicated that court had to be canceled and once had to be carried out of his courtroom by deputies, the Louisiana Supreme Court said in its unanimous ruling Tuesday."
